The LedgerPress rendering endpoint accepts a JSON invoice payload and returns a finalized PDF within roughly two seconds under normal load. On-call engineers diagnosing render failures should first confirm the service key is current, since an expired key produces a misleading 503 rather than a 401. Health checks run every thirty seconds. The active key for verification appears below.

app token of kagap-tafog = vxb7-1L6kA2y

Handover Note — Directors' Transition

To branch managers, from the outgoing and incoming directors of Ashgrove Retail: the hiring freeze in the Homewares division remains in effect through Q2. Backfills require director sign-off; seasonal temps are exempt. Please route all exception requests through divisional HR. The reasoning behind the freeze is set out below.

board note of kadug-tawig: Only 5 of the 100 pilot accounts renewed Oliath, so a churn review is set for April 15.

## Deployment: Rate Limiting

Heads up for review: the Quillgate internal gateway now enforces per-team token buckets instead of the old global counter. Bursts are allowed up to twice the steady rate, then requests get a 429 with a retry hint. Limits live in config, not code, so no redeploy needed to tune them. Current defaults are:

config for bahop-baduf:
[kasion]
team = lamath
access_code = ac_d807e5
host = kasion.paliqcloud.corp
port = 4000
owner = julix.tamvan
peer = frair.qorvelsoft.local

Plugin authors integrating with the Fernwhistle admin console should know that bulk edits to environment variables are applied transactionally. When you select multiple rows and choose "Apply," the table validates every key before committing any change, so a single malformed name rolls back the entire batch. Values are masked in the UI but exported verbatim. Plugins must declare write scopes in their manifest before touching protected keys. Every exported file must begin with the signing secret on its first line, shown here.

vault entry, fadup-tagag: RELAY_SECRET8=2fd92179